Understanding Tesla Door Mounted Camera Issues Post Replacement

Tesla vehicles are renowned for their cutting-edge technology, including the door-mounted camera systems designed to enhance safety and convenience. However, following mirror or door replacements, owners often encounter issues with these cameras, leading to a need for Tesla door mounted camera repair. Understanding these common problems is crucial when navigating hail damage repairs or auto body services, especially in collision centers.

One frequent issue arises from the precise calibration required for optimal camera performance. During routine door or mirror replacements, even minor adjustments to the vehicle’s structure can disrupt the camera’s alignment. This misalignment results in distorted images or complete blackouts, affecting both rearview and side-view cameras.
